Why Forza Horizon 6 Needs Careful PC Tuning
Forza Horizon 6 has exploded in popularity on PC, reaching 273,148 concurrent players on Steam and setting a new launch record for Xbox Game Studios. That huge audience quickly discovered that, while the game is polished and feature-rich, its default settings are rarely optimal for performance. With dense Japanese cityscapes, fast traversal, dynamic lighting, and optional ray-traced reflections and global illumination, the game can hammer both CPU and GPU at higher presets. Early play sessions also suffer from shader-compilation stutters and occasional traversal hitches, especially during the first 30 minutes as the game builds its pipeline cache. The good news is that with targeted graphics settings optimization, most players can claw back up to around a 23% FPS boost without visibly downgrading image quality. This guide focuses on practical PC gaming optimization: how to tune Forza Horizon 6 for smoother frame rates across low, mid, and high-end rigs, with and without ray tracing.

Know Your Hardware Tier and Core Graphics Features
Before tweaking, you need to align expectations with your hardware. Official specs put the minimum tier around an older 6‑core CPU and entry-level GPUs like the GeForce GTX 1650 or Radeon RX 6500 XT, targeting 1080p/60 on the Low preset. Recommended-class systems, built around CPUs such as the Core i5-12400F or Ryzen 5 5600X with GPUs like an RTX 3060 Ti or RX 6700 XT, aim for High at 1440p with 60+ FPS. Extreme settings and Extreme Ray Tracing are clearly reserved for modern high-end GPUs, including future-focused cards for full RT at 4K upscaled. Note that NVIDIA GTX 10-series and AMD Polaris/Vega architectures fall below officially supported minimums, so stability and performance may vary. On the feature side, the PC version offers DLSS, FSR, XeSS, uncapped framerates, ultrawide support, and ray tracing, but frame generation currently works only with NVIDIA’s DLSS implementations.

Optimized Non-Ray-Tracing Settings for Maximum FPS
If you are chasing raw performance, start with a non-ray-tracing configuration. For low to mid-range GPUs, dropping from Extreme or High presets to a custom mix of Medium and High can easily deliver FPS gains in the 15–23% range, especially at 1080p and 1440p. Prioritize lowering CPU- and GPU-heavy options: reduce shadow quality, ambient occlusion, and crowd density, and set reflections to a step below your default preset. Keep environment texture quality and anisotropic filtering relatively high, as they cost less performance but strongly affect perceived sharpness. Use DLSS, FSR, or XeSS in Quality or Balanced mode rather than Ultra Performance to avoid excessive softness. Also cap your framerate slightly below your monitor’s maximum refresh to reduce CPU overhead. Combined, these graphics settings optimizations can turn a fluctuating sub-60 experience into a smoother, more consistent ride without making Forza Horizon 6 look flat or dated.

Ray Tracing Tuning: Visual Upgrades Without a Slide Show
Ray tracing is where Forza Horizon 6 becomes demanding, particularly at higher resolutions. Ray-traced reflections and global illumination dramatically improve lighting on cars and wet surfaces, but can slash framerates compared to the same scene without RT. To keep RT playable, reserve it for upper mid-range and high-end GPUs, then treat it as a scalpel, not a sledgehammer. Enable ray-traced reflections first and test performance; add RT global illumination only if you still maintain your target FPS. Use upscaling more aggressively here—Balanced or even Performance modes for DLSS/FSR/XeSS—since RT masks some of the softness. Lower non-essential settings like crowd density, foliage quality, and distant shadows to free headroom for RT effects. In many test scenarios, this kind of ray tracing tuning clawed back around 20% FPS compared to maxed RT presets, while keeping the signature RT highlights that make night races and neon-lit city streets shine.

Extra PC Optimization Tips for Smoother Racing
Beyond raw graphics sliders, a few system-level tweaks can significantly improve Forza Horizon 6 PC performance. First, expect noticeable shader-compilation stutters during your first half hour of play; avoid judging settings or doing benchmarks until after that window, when the game’s cache has matured. Because CPU memory latency can become a bottleneck at high framerates, fast RAM and tuned memory settings benefit modern Intel and AMD CPUs more than simply adding extra cores. Be cautious with the in-game benchmark, which can show inconsistent results after changing options without restarting; short real-gameplay runs in a repeatable location are more reliable. Finally, keep GPU drivers updated, disable unnecessary overlays, and consider setting a modest framerate cap to smooth CPU load spikes. With these steps layered on top of smart graphics settings optimization, you can enjoy a more consistent 60+ FPS experience—or push higher refresh rates—while still appreciating the game’s detailed Japanese festival atmosphere.
